Memorial to Private James Miller VC The King's Own (Royal Lancaster Regiment)

Image: © Alexander P Kapp Taken: 25 Jul 2007

On the base of the memorial is this inscription "Ordered to take an important message under heavy fire and to bring back a reply at all costs Private Miller while crossing the open, was almost immediately shot through the body, in spite of this, with heroic courage and self-sacrifice he struggled and deliverer the message, staggered back with the answer and fell at the feet of his officer. He gave his life with a supreme devotion to duty" His body is interred at Recondel, France
